Two Brazilian women cross the Americas solo in campervans
Original source: Band

In Brief

Vanessa Lourenço and Camila Cajano have converted their vans into motorhomes and are traveling solo across the Americas, heading to Alaska. They have covered thousands of kilometers.

Two Brazilian women are making solo journeys across the Americas in campervans, both heading to Alaska.

Vanessa Lourenço (Van da van)

Anthropologist Vanessa Lourenço, known as Van da van, converted her van herself, including electrical, plumbing, and carpentry work, with no prior experience. She has covered over 12,000 km and reached Central America. She is currently in Costa Rica and preparing to climb the Acatenango volcano in Guatemala. Her route will be the first of its kind for Brazilian caravanning.

Camila Cajano

Photographer and climber Camila Cajano converted a Fiat Fiorino van into a mini motorhome. Her first trip covered 15,000 km from São Paulo to Ushuaia, Argentina. She is now on her way to Alaska. A documentary has been made about her journey.

Motorhome gathering boosts Dois Vizinhos

From July 18 to 26, Dois Vizinhos (Paraná state) will host the 2nd Motorhome Meeting Caminho de Santiago at the Exhibition Park. Organizers expect participants from different Brazilian states and aim to surpass the numbers of the first edition in 2025. The program includes tours, gastronomy, dances and a craft fair. The event is also linked to a project for a permanent motorhome support point near the park.
